They Change Their Schedules. Some city animals will change their daily schedules to exploit urban resources or avoid conflict with humans. In Bangkok, Thailand and New York City sparrows have become night owls, staying out later to feed because the bright lights around buildings draw plenty of insects. swppx minimum investment is $100WebAnimals that Changed History.
